Malverne Firefighters battle car fire on Southern State

Malverne Firefighters responded to a car fire on the westbound side of the Southern State Parkway on June 25.

According to an eyewitness at the scene, firefighters responded to a call around 11:22 p.m. and immediately raced to the scene.

Led by Malverne Fire Chief Scott Edwards, firefighters found a Ford Explorer engulfed in flames between exits 17 and 18 on the parkway. The driver was outside of the vehicle when firefighters arrived.

State Police closed two lanes of the parkway, where firefighters stretched a hose line and extinguished the blaze. Firefighters were on the scene for around 40 minutes. No injuries were reported.
